As you can see, marketing plans often differ in nature and content depending on many factors such as the nature of the industry, management needs, and the purpose of the plan. However, most plans follow a similar structure. A product or brand plan would include all of the following components (below). Please use this framework to develop the marketing plan for your new dessert:
Executive Summary - a very short (200-250 words) summary outlining the goals and recommendations included in the plan.
Situation Analysis - a concise description (350-700 words) of the current relevant conditions in the market:

Marketing Strategies - The main body of the plan explaining the logic by which you hope to achieve your marketing objectives. This includes identifying the target market, outlining the marketing mix strategies and the level of expenditure.
